Radio Off: Check/uncheck this box to disable/enable Airlink101 Wireless Monitor. 15 For Windows XP users, you will see a checkbox "Windows Zero Config" which can be used to manage your wireless connection. Windows Zero ... is suggested NOT to check this box to turn off/on the wireless function of the adapter. Disable Adapter: Check/uncheck this box and use Airlink101 Wireless Monitor that provides more advanced features to enable or disable the Windows XP's built-in wireless utility, Windows Zero Configuration.
